This resets the BIOS battery learn cycle and clears the inaccurate health warning that appears after every cell swap on this platform.\u003c\/li\u003e\n  \u003c\/ul\u003e\n\n  \u003chr class=\"bpw-desc-divider\"\u003e\n\n  \u003ch3 class=\"bpw-desc-h3\"\u003eWhy the ProBook 5310m reports poor battery health immediately after a cell swap\u003c\/h3\u003e\n\n  \u003cp class=\"bpw-desc-p\"\u003eThe ProBook's BIOS stores capacity and health data in an EEPROM on the battery's fuel gauge IC. When you swap in a new cell, that EEPROM still carries counters from the old pack. The BIOS reads those stale counters and flags the replacement as degraded before it has cycled once. Running a full discharge-to-hibernate followed by an uninterrupted charge to 100% forces the fuel gauge IC to rewrite its learned capacity data, clearing the false warning.\u003c\/p\u003e\n\n  \u003ch3 class=\"bpw-desc-h3\"\u003eProBook shuts down abruptly while the OS gauge still shows 20–30% charge\u003c\/h3\u003e\n  \u003cp class=\"bpw-desc-p\"\u003eThis happens when the cell voltage drops below the BMS cutoff threshold under combined CPU and display load, even though the OS fuel gauge reads higher. The fuel gauge IC calibrates against resting voltage, not loaded voltage — so under full draw, the cell hits the cliff before the gauge catches up. It is not a fault with the replacement cell itself; it is a calibration lag. Complete two to three full discharge-and-charge cycles and the fuel gauge IC will align its model to the actual cell, pushing the reported shutoff point below 10%.\u003c\/p\u003e\n\u003c\/div\u003e","brand":"BatteryWeb","offers":[{"title":"Warranty 1 Year","offer_id":43409745150042,"sku":"BWCS-HPR532NB-1","price":71.99,"currency_code":"USD","in_stock":true},{"title":"Warranty 2 Year","offer_id":43409745182810,"sku":"BWCS-HPR532NB-2","price":83.99,"currency_code":"USD","in_stock":true},{"title":"Warranty 3 Year","offer_id":43409745215578,"sku":"BWCS-HPR532NB-3","price":93.99,"currency_code":"USD","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0674\/4775\/0746\/files\/BW-CS-HPR532NB-1.webp?v=1779580647","url":"https:\/\/batteryweb.com\/products\/hp-probook-5310m-replacement-battery-148v-2400mah-li-polymer","provider":"BatteryWeb","version":"1.0","type":"link"}
